We are happy to share the upcoming Adventures with Movies and Emotions film showings at the Vashon Theatre

Admission is FREE.
We will also provide free Mighty Mouse packs and Pizza during the discussion.

November's film is A Monster Calls is a moving story about a boy named Conor who is struggling with his mother’s illness, bullying at school, and the fear of losing control of his world. One night, a giant tree-like monster appears and tells Conor three stories, each revealing lessons about truth, courage, and grief. Through these encounters, Conor learns that facing his emotions is part of healing.
Join us for this film and stay for a discussion afterwards with VYFS counselors to talk more about finding our own healing through creativity and storytelling.

Across Washington, food banks and community organizations are preparing to support more families as the government shutdown threatens to disrupt federal food assistance and other essential services.

Emily Scott, Executive Director of Vashon Maury Community Food Bank and Jeni Johnson, Executive Director of VYFS interviewed on Komo News.

Our Story

For over 40 years Vashon Youth & Family Services has served the Vashon community. The array of services we offer includes Counseling, Crisis Intervention, Case Management, Before & After School Childcare, Emergency Financial Assistance, and Family Support & Parenting Classes. We serve all Islanders, from infants to senior citizens. Please visit www.vyfs.org to learn more about the services we provide.
